A bill aimed at curtailing drag shows in community spaces is set to be heard in the Tennessee Senate Judiciary Committee on February 3rd.
Senate Bill 1424 (SB1424) sponsored by Senator Joey Hensley (R-Hohenwald-District 28) was set to be heard in the Senate at the end of the 2025 legislative session but was deferred until this year after the session came to a close.


With the bill’s House counterpart having passed earlier this month, the legislation, which defines “adult cabaret” as entertainment that includes “male or female impersonators” along with topless dancers, go-go dancers, exotic dancers, and strippers, now heads back to the Senate Judiaciary Committee to be heard February 3rd.
SB1424 would amend the state’s legal definition of an “adult-oriented establishment.” Currently, such venues are defined as commercial spaces which restrict admission to adults only and whose primary business is offering materials or activities of a sexual nature. Todd’s proposed legislation would broaden the definition to include community or municipal centers that host occasional “adult cabaret entertainment” or performances that included sexually suggestive content, like drag.
In broadening the definition, local governments would be given the authority to regulate community spaces that host such performances.


Last year, House sponsor Representative Chris Todd (R-Madison County-District 73) said during a House Criminal Justice Subcommittee meeting that under his bill the same restrictions preventing adult establishments from operating within 1,000 feet of churches or schools would also apply to any facility hosting a drag show, even if it was only once a year.
Aiming to protect minors from obscenity, Todd also stated that his bill would not outlaw an event like a drag storytime at a public library provided no nudity or “obscene behavior” was included.
